    1. Cessation of nitrous oxide resulted in characteristic convulsions similar to those seen in alcohol withdrawal in all mice.

      This demonstrates that tolerance is possible. However, exposure in humans lasts only several minutes at a time. Let's assume 3 exposures per day lasting 10 minutes each (i.e. 30 minutes total). It would take 68 days to reach 34 hours of exposure. Alternatively, that's a ratio of 1 to 47 exposure to non-exposure. It's unclear whether that would be sufficient for tolerance.

      In the 50% exposure group, convulsion score was effectively zero by hour 6 (from full text). This does not mean that withdrawal symptoms were gone. However, it does imply that recovery is rapid. It seems plausible that 20 hours between doses is sufficient to reach baseline, rendering tolerance in humans extremely unlikely. I will need to compare to alcohol withdrawal to confirm.

      Edit: Alcohol withdrawal in mice can be induced with 72 hours of alcohol exposure. That implies it is similar to NO. In humans, "the shakes" appear to last 1 or two weeks. In mice, convulsions appear to be half gone in 25 hours, suggesting that they last a few days. Thus, it appears that NO withdrawal is possibly an order of magnitude shorter than alcohol withdrawal.

      In conclusion, NO used in a normal fashion is unlikely to be harmful (except for risk of inducing B12 deficiency). Even if it is harmful, the short half life means that it will be apparent very quickly. I'm aware of several reports of B12 deficiency from NO abuse, but I haven't seen any reports of withdrawal symptoms.

    1. The straightforward solution to integrate WPML with third party translation services was to do it via dedicated plugins. A separate plugin for each company offering translation services could do the trick. However, this approach had a few drawbacks. For example, WPML developers would need to update and test all these plugins whenever the WPML core plugins received an update, and vice versa; when the API used by the external service changed, you needed to incorporate the change to WPML and test it as well.

    1. Magnesium reduces the intensity of addiction to opiates and psychostimulants (cocaine, amphetamine, nicotine, and others). It also decreases the auto-administration of cocaine and the relapse into cocaine and amphetamine intake, as well as reducing the experimental addiction to morphine, cocaine and other substances in animals. In heroin addicts, alcohol consumers and other drug abusers, the plasma and intracellular magnesium concentration is lower compared to healthy subjects.

    1. Path FormationPaved paths are not always the most desirable routes going from point A to point B. This may lead pedestrians to take short-cuts. Initially pedestrians walk over green grass. Subsequent people tend to use the stamped grass path instead of the pristine grass, and after many pedestrians an unpaved path is formed without any top-down design.
